UPDATE Multiple Homicide in Lawrenceville

2 young boys were killed and another critically injured. A suspect is now in custody.

UPDATE: Gwinnett Police have arrested 28-year-old Antonio Cardenas-Rico in connection with the stabbing deaths of two boys in unincorporated Lawrenceville Wednesday night.

Cardenas was charged with two counts of murder and is being held without bond, police said in a news release.Β 

Victims of the stabbings in the 1100 block of Bridle Path Drive were Bradley Garcia, 3, and Edward Garcia, 1, who were both killed. Elvis Garcia, 23, was injured, as was another 3-year-old child who was in critical condition at Children's Hospital in Atlanta. Elvis Garcia was taken to a local hospital in serious condition.

Police did not describe the relationship among the victims in the news release or indicate a possible motive.

Police say the homicides occurred around 6:30pm in the 1100 block of Bridle Path Drive in the Huntington Falls subdivision near Scenic Highway and Sugarloaf Parkway.

The children were all found in the finished basement of the home. According to Cpl. Smith, the injured boy was taken by helicopter to Children's Healthcare of Atlanta.

The man was taken to Gwinnett Medical Center for treatment of his injuries. It is not yet clear if the man was the children's father or stepfather.

The mother of the three boys was not home at the time of the homicides. Smith said she has been accounted for and was unharmed. Smith also said the family who lives upstairs in the home were not on the property at the time.
